Mediascope to expand its portfolio with a new global client, the Lindt brand

Starting 2023, Mediascope will provide creative services and manage the in-store communication platform for Lindt brand in Romania. The partnership was signed after a complex pitch, with creative and communication requirements, where Mediascope achieved excellent results.

As part of the cooperation, Mediascope was tasked to uniformize communication for Lindt brand and develop brand’s differentiation on the shelf within the category, in line with its premium image and values.

Roxana-Elena Ștefan, Client Service Director, Mediascope.

“Lindt is a global premium brand with a fascinating history and very important on its business segment, and we are extremely happy and proud that it became Mediascope’s client and we will contribute to developing its campaigns starting 2023. We share the same passion for excellence and quality products, and we are eager to start this collaboration and create amazing projects together. The brand is already impressive, while relying on a strong communication, and we are ready to take it to the next level”

Roxana Ababei, International Marketing Manager Greater Europe.

“We found at Mediascope the perfect mix of know-how, creativity and experience relevant for our needs. The company impressed during the pitch, and we are fully confident that we will develop a sustainable relationship with many successful projects. We believe that we have chosen the most suitable partner”

Mediascope follows its work made to be seen approach and is set to deliver results beyond expectations, while also continuing to explore new territories and executions. The activities that the agency will provide within the partnership include placements in large stores on important European markets, from QP placements to 6P and shop in shop. For the Lindor praline range, Mediascope will coordinate in-store communication and placing for key consumption opportunities (Valentine’s Day, Christmas and Easter), and for Lindt Excellence, the team will be in charge of general communication throughout 2023.

Lindt is one of the most widely known and beloved chocolate brands globally, and one of the main and with most creative potential brands in the Mediascope’s current portfolio. Lindt is among the few bean-to-bar producers globally, an approach that ensures quality and social and environmental standards. Together with Mediascope, the brand will develop in-store communication activities for consumers throughout top developing European markets.

Mediascope delivers best-practice building and 360 brand management, currently managing the implementation of cross-channel trade-marketing projects for more than 20 international brands. Present on the Romanian market for 17 years, Mediascope focuses on the online-offline integration of projects and allocates major resources in this regard.
